Original Post by corky101:

Okay, so my question today is: what classifies 'binging'? I see the word a lot around here and wondered what does that mean? Eating a box of cookies? A gallon of icecream? Or just not counting for the day??

Cheryl :)

I think "bingeing" is more about the behavior than about how much you end up eating.  To me a binge is when you kind of just go overboard and eat too much of something, or just keep eating and eating.  I've never really been a binger, compared to others who describe doing it, but y'know, sometimes you just go kind of crazy and have to eat, eat, eat, sometimes even when you're not really hungry!

Welcome tubbybubba!

It sounds like there are a few reasons for the weight gain.  You mentioned illness, so I assume that translates to less exercise, and medications - another culprit, and your husbands job change - stress!  I would look at all these factors and decide which of them you can control or change.  (i.e. Are you healthy now and able to exercise?  Are you still on the same medications?  Can you find other ways of handling stress than eating?)  I think we're all in learning mode when trying to lose weight and part of that learning is WHY we eat.  I have learned to really tune in to what I'm thinking when I'm stressed and get the facts straight in my head rather than allowing myself to dwell on the exaggerated, emotional scenarios I come up with.  I hope this makes sense.  I'm a firm believer that what we think really affects our behavior - and that includes our eating.  I hope you find the support you need right now to get over this slump.  There are lots of us here who are willing to give it!
